Bash更新文件修改日期
Bash update file modified date
我想制作一个 shell 脚本来更新目录和文件的修改日期。这是因为我已经意识到,当您下载文件时,它具有上传日期。例如,当我为 vim 下载 cvim 插件时,日期是 15 Dec 2008
。我想要一个将那个日期更改为当前时间的脚本。
谢谢
只需使用
touch file
更新上次修改的时间戳。如果您的下载器可以写入标准输出,这就更简单了:
downloader http://someURL > file
因为新创建的(或替换的)file
始终将当前时间作为最后修改时间。
对于目录,您可以创建和删除虚拟文件以更新其最后修改时间戳:
touch dummy; rm dummy
但是这个星球上的其他人并不关心目录时间戳。你为什么? :-)
我想制作一个 shell 脚本来更新目录和文件的修改日期。这是因为我已经意识到,当您下载文件时,它具有上传日期。例如,当我为 vim 下载 cvim 插件时,日期是 15 Dec 2008
。我想要一个将那个日期更改为当前时间的脚本。
谢谢
只需使用
touch file
更新上次修改的时间戳。如果您的下载器可以写入标准输出,这就更简单了:
downloader http://someURL > file
因为新创建的(或替换的)file
始终将当前时间作为最后修改时间。
对于目录,您可以创建和删除虚拟文件以更新其最后修改时间戳:
touch dummy; rm dummy
但是这个星球上的其他人并不关心目录时间戳。你为什么? :-)